Things to do near
Concordia, Missouri

  • Kansas City East / Oak Grove - Located about 30 miles from Concordia, MO, this area offers a variety of activities and attractions for visitors to enjoy.

  • Lake of the Ozarks / Linn Creek - Approximately 79 miles away, this location is known for its beautiful lake views and outdoor recreational opportunities.

  • Bennett Spring State Park - Situated near Lebanon, MO, this park is a major fishing spot with cool blue/green waters and daily trout stocking. It features hiking trails and a fish hatchery.

  • Ha Ha Tonka State Park - Known for its intriguing history and geologic features, including the ruins of a stone castle overlooking the Lake of the Ozarks. It's located in Camdenton, MO.

  • Osage Beach Outlet Marketplace - A great place to shop for name brands at outlet prices. This large facility includes numerous shops and restaurants in Osage Beach, MO.

  • Shepherd Hills Factory Outlets - Featuring brand-name pottery, cutlery, home decor & glassware retailers in Lebanon, MO. Perfect for those who love shopping for unique items.

  • Niangua River Oasis (NRO) - Offers canoe rentals with pickup services from your KOA stay. Enjoy floating trips on the Niangua River near Lebanon, MO.

Frequently Asked Questions

You can visit Prairie Park Nature Center for nature walks and wildlife observation or head to Clinton Lake for fishing and boating.

Zip KC offers thrilling zipline adventures in the area.

The Harry S. Truman Library & Museum provides a rich historical experience with exhibits on President Truman's life and legacy.

The Meadowview Dutch Market is a great place to shop for unique items and local produce.

The Ozark Amphitheater hosts various live music performances throughout the year.

The University of Kansas frequently hosts cultural events and educational programs open to the public.
